Text

As concerns the comprehensive unified local transportation system and other local transportation facilities mentioned in the foregoing Section 14-105 and the corporations, owning and/or operating or authorized to own and/or operate the same, the transit commission shall supersede the Illinois Commerce Commission created by this Act and the Illinois Commerce Commission shall have no jurisdiction over such system, facilities or corporations, except as otherwise provided in this Article.
